(2-Formyl-4-jod-6-methoxy-phenoxy)essigsaeure-ethylester, also known as ethyl 2-formyl-4-iodo-6-methoxyphenoxy acetate, is a complex organic compound with the molecular formula C11H11IO5. It is a derivative of acetic acid, featuring a formyl group (aldehyde) at the 2-position, an iodine atom at the 4-position, and a methoxy group at the 6-position of the phenyl ring. The ethyl ester group is attached to the carboxylic acid functionality, enhancing its solubility in organic solvents. This chemical is primarily used in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and other organic compounds due to its unique structural features, which can be further functionalized in various chemical reactions. Its properties, such as reactivity and stability, make it a valuable intermediate in the development of new drugs and other chemical products.
